Such a disappointment... I gave 5 stars to the first two books, but Darkdawn was stretch to such an extent that it felt totally wrong (100 pages could have easily been removed if you skipped all the repetitions and boring descriptions). I could not wait to find out how it would all end when I first got the book but what a sad way to end such a trilogy. At every plot twist I was hoping the story would go towards a better direction but alas.... no such luck.

The ending of Mia Corvere’s story has hit hard; it’s been a long time since I’ve been this heartbroken at the end of a trilogy. Darkdawn once again stepped up a notch - horror, trauma and fear taking centre stage for Mia’s last dance. And what a dance it was. 

It did not end the way I expected; and there were losses I truly hoped would not be lost, but every story must come to an end. 

What a book. What a series. 

Mister Kindly will always have a place in my heart - in fact, I like to think there’s a shadowcat in me sarcastically commenting on my everyday decisions.
